I have a few pairs of kids skis of various brands . The bindings on a couple of pairs fit onto a rail that allows easy adjustment for various boot sizes , in the same way a rental ski does .

Firstly, is there a generic name for this type of binding ? 

Secondly , are they interchangeable between brands ? So will a set of Dynastar bindings fit on a saloman rail and vice versa ?

the reason I ask is that I m looking at a set of look kids bindings On ebay, as I need another pair, but they appear to be the more usual screw into one place type but I can't really tell .

Firstly generic name is as you said track/ rail mounted bindings, or sometimes just rental bindings. 

Secondly, it depends on the model of binding and is basically pot look, not all bindings will fit the same rail system, some rails are slightly wider than others etc and could provide an unsafe fit. The only way to tell for sure would be try them as a pair or luck out and find someone who's done this before.
